The Basics! Moisturizing

Whether you use makeup or not, moisturizing twice a day (morning & night) is definitely the one routine you want to get down (after cleansing your face). I have dry skin, so these are my two favourite products!

Neutrogena’s Hydro Boost (Extra Dry Skin) is bursting with Hyaluronic Acid. As soon as it’s on my face, this moisturizer soothes and plumps up my skin. It’s non-comedogenic which means it won’t clog your pores. All in all, it does the job of a high end moisturizing product for one-fourth of the price!

My second go-to is Clinique’s Dramatically Different Moisturizing Lotion. It has a smooth, silky texture and contains ingredients like Cucumber and Sunflower extract! I usually use Clinique’s product in the summer and Neutrogena’s moisturizer in the winter when my skin really needs a quenching lotion.

Setting Powders

My absolute favourite setting powder that I purchase is from Ulta Beauty! Beauty Bakerie’s “Flour” setting powder is super finely milled and sets my concealer (and foundation if I use it). All. Day. Long. Other powders that I’ve used in the past have tended to show my fine lines, but not this one! It’s also a vegan formula!

My second favourite can be found on Amazon – it’s Maybelline’s “Fit Me Loose” finishing powder! It works almost as well as Beauty Bakerie’s and doesn’t dry out my already dry skin.
Both come in a variety of colours!

Everyday Lips

Sometimes a quick lipstick can change your whole look. Here are some inexpensive options.

  1. The Essence #02 Velvet Matte Lipstick goes on very smooth and has a powdery texture to it. It’s not drying, is lightweight, and actually feels slightly hydrating when you move your lips.
  2. Milani’s “Nude Crème” is more to a true lipstick. It fades a bit faster but the colour is beautiful and glides on nicely. I love its nude shade, and also that it’s formulated with Vitamins A & C.
  3. NYX’s Suede Matte Lipstick in “Brunch Me” is a perfect fall nude/brown. It goes on very smooth/satin like. It feels almost powdery but not drying – it glides on your lips whenever you move them. Definitely my top pick! Wear is also great as it stays on for most of the day.
